Освоение выравнивания текста в CSS: руководство по методу «npx justify» и не только!

CSS — это мощный инструмент для веб-разработчиков, позволяющий нам стилизовать и форматировать контент на наших веб-сайтах. Одним из аспектов веб-дизайна, который часто требует внимания, является выравнивание текста. Если вы хотите выровнять текст по левому краю, центру, правому краю или выровнять его, CSS предоставляет несколько методов для достижения желаемого результата. В этой статье мы рассмотрим различные методы, в том числе популярный метод «npx justify», которые помогут вам стать профессионалом в выравнивании текста!

Понимание выравнивания текста в CSS.
Прежде чем углубляться в особенности метода «npx justify», давайте быстро рассмотрим четыре основных параметра выравнивания текста, доступных в CSS:

  1. Выравнивание по левому краю: это выравнивание текста по умолчанию. Он размещает текст на одном уровне с левым краем содержащего его элемента.

    .text {
    text-align: left;
    }
  2. Выравнивание по центру: выравнивает текст по центру содержащего его элемента.

    .text {
    text-align: center;
    }
  3. Выравнивание по правому краю: текст выравнивается по правому краю содержащего его элемента.

    .text {
    text-align: right;
    }
  4. Выравнивание по выравниванию: текст равномерно распределяется по всей ширине содержащего его элемента, создавая чистый, выровненный вид.

    .text {
    text-align: justify;
    }

Представляем метод «npx justify».
Метод «npx justify» — это популярный метод, используемый для выравнивания текста по ширине. Он использует возможности инструмента командной строки под названием «justify-cli» для создания полностью выровненного текста. Чтобы использовать этот метод, выполните следующие действия:

Шаг 1. Установите пакет justify-cli глобально с помощью npm:

npm install -g justify-cli

Шаг 2. Создайте текстовый файл с содержимым, которое вы хотите обосновать, скажем, «content.txt».

Шаг 3. Запустите команду «npx justify», а затем укажите путь к текстовому файлу:

npx justify content.txt

Инструмент justify-cli обработает ваш текстовый файл и создаст выровненную версию контента, которую вы затем сможете использовать в своем веб-проекте.

Альтернативные методы выравнивания текста.
Хотя метод «npx justify» удобен, это не единственный способ добиться выравнивания текста по ширине. Вот несколько альтернативных методов, которые вы можете изучить:

  1. Flexbox:
    Используя модель макета flexbox, вы можете создать контейнер для текста и применить к контейнеру свойство justify-content: space-between;.

    .container {
    display: flex;
    justify-content: space-between;
    }
  2. Свойство Text-justify.
    Свойство text-justify — это функция CSS, обеспечивающая больший контроль над выравниванием текста. Он позволяет явно указать метод выравнивания.

    .text {
    text-align: justify;
    text-justify: distribute-all-lines;
    }
  3. Библиотеки JavaScript.
    Существует несколько библиотек JavaScript, например Justified.js, которые можно использовать для программного выравнивания текста по ширине. Эти библиотеки предоставляют больше возможностей настройки и позволяют динамически корректировать текст.

Выравнивание текста играет решающую роль в создании визуально приятного и читаемого веб-контента. В этой статье мы рассмотрели различные методы выравнивания текста в CSS, включая метод «npx justify», flexbox, свойство text-justify и библиотеки JavaScript. Освоив эти методы, вы получите инструменты, необходимые для создания красиво отформатированного текста на ваших веб-сайтах!